From a single Rhode Island shop in 1924 to a global custom compounder with nine U.S. facilities and operations in Belgium, Singapore, Germany, and China—Teknor Apex has grown by putting people and partnerships first. We’re still privately held, led by the founder’s grandson, and united by a simple belief: “Manufacturing is a team sport and we work together to achieve our goals.”
Your mission
Own the safe, efficient movement of materials across our warehouse and rail interface. You’ll be the point person for loading and unloading pallets, connecting and disconnecting rail cars in any weather, and making sure every load is secure and damage-free. You’ll maximize space, transfer inventory when needed, and support accurate, on-time physical inventories each month and at year-end. Along the way, you’ll deepen your skills by learning to operate a turret truck, all while following SOPs and maintaining a spotless, safe workspace.
Shift: 8:00am to 5:00pm
Core responsibilities
- Operate forklifts with a safety-first mindset to move goods, pallets, and equipment.
- Load/unload pallets from trucks and storage areas into the warehouse.
- Verify load integrity and condition.
- Keep the work area clean, neat, and safe.
- Complete the Forklift Operator Daily Checklist prior to operation.
- Adhere to department SOPs and related procedures.
- Connect and disconnect rail cars daily, regardless of weather conditions.
- Support space allocation and utilization; transfer inventory as required.
- Assist teammates with other jobs and perform additional assigned tasks.
- Learn and operate a turret truck.
- Prepare inventory and participate in monthly and year-end raw material physical inventories.
Qualifications
- Demonstrated forklift operating experience.
- Ability to read and comprehend English.
- Comfort with basic math.
- High attention to detail.
- Effective verbal and written communication.
- High school diploma or GED.
Physical capability
Essential Physical Requirements:
- Ability to safely and successfully perform the essential job functions consistent with the ADA, FMLA and other federal, state and local standards, including meeting qualitative and/or quantitative productivity standards.
- Ability to maintain regular, punctual attendance consistent with the ADA, FMLA and other federal, state and local standards
- Must be able to stand for long periods of time, squat, bend, twist and turn as needed to perform the job.
- Must possess good manual and mechanical dexterity to perform job duties. Must be able to lift up to 55 pounds.
